The TPS3805H33MDCKREP belongs to the category of voltage supervisors.
This product is primarily used for monitoring and supervising the voltage levels in electronic systems.
The TPS3805H33MDCKREP is available in a SC-70-5 package. It is typically sold in reels containing 3000 units.

The TPS3805H33MDCKREP operates by comparing the input voltage with a precision voltage threshold. When the input voltage falls below this threshold, the reset signal is activated. The power-on reset delay ensures that the reset signal is not triggered immediately during power-up, allowing the system to stabilize.
